Ethan Sowl, Sports Editor

 

 

Going into this game, the Glenbard South Raiders were major underdogs against their Glenbard rival Glenbard East. However, without senior running back Sean Cooke, the Raiders still managed to score three rushing touchdowns. All of these were by quarterback Jack Crouch. Crouch stated, “It felt great to beat East after we lost last year.”

Other notable performances included junior Nick D’Ambra with a huge sack on defense in the red-zone. D’Ambra stated, “Last year it was heartbreaking [to lose]. We had something to prove. We took the underdog mentality and turned it into [something] positive.”

Senior wide-receiver Peter Jeske completed two catches, one being a touchdown. Going into week three against Aurora Central Catholic, the Raiders will be content at 1-1.
